Sweet Cranberry Almond Trail Mix

I suggest filling a holiday-appropriate container with this yummy mix and giving it as a gift or include it in a care package. It's cheap and easy to make and you could easily make more than one batch so you have plenty left to snack on!

ingredients
- 1 cup whole almond
- 2 cups small pretzels
- 1 cup dried cranberries (like Craisins)
- 1 egg white
- 1⁄2 cup granulated sugar
- 1⁄2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- 1⁄2 teaspoon salt
directions
- Preheat your oven to 350 degrees Farenheit.
- Spread the almonds out evenly on an ungreased baking sheet and bake 7-10 minutes or until the nuts are slightly darker in color.
- Cool the almonds completely in the baking pan.
- Reduce the oven temperature to 225 degrees.
- In a large bowl, mix together the almonds, pretzels, and cranberries and set aside.
- In a small bowl, mix together the egg white, sugar, cinnamon and salt.
- Sprinkle the mixture over the almond combination and toss until well coated.
- Grease the baking pan and spread the mixture out evenly on it.
- Bake for 1 hour, stir every 15 minutes.
- Cool trail mix completely in the pan on a cooling rack.
- Store trail mix in an airtight container.
